In many cases, clinical data cannot leave the premises of the healthcare organization that collects it. The comprehensive suite of Healthentia platform services for managing and processing data cannot address this issue. Instead, Innovation Sprint addresses the issue with specialized Healthentia edge services that facilitate data management and processing at the clinical data source. Thus, we increase the capabilities and resources at the hands of healthcare professionals, when they are working with data from different clinical sources, but also when mixed with real-world data from Healthentia. Specifically, the Healthentia edge services offer operational improvements in two important aspects, the provision of clinical data in the familiar Healthentia portal application, and the learning and use of composite clinical and behavioral models.

The Healthentia subject-level dashboard is enriched with clinical data using the Local Data Connector (LDC). LDCs are installed at hospital premises to facilitate the proper visualization of clinical data about a particular patient in the Healthentia subject-level dashboard, while the clinical data remains at the edge, without being ingested into the Healthentia platform. As a result, healthcare professionals have at their disposal a richer set of resources (composite clinical and real-world data analytics), improving their analytics experience by eliminating the need to use different tools and offering them more decision capabilities. LDCs are configured per hospital, to abstract the particularities of hospital information systems and create a message to be consumed by the browser, rendering the visualizations using metadata in the message along with the actual payload to be displayed.

The learning of composite clinical and behavioral models is also done at the edge (premises of the healthcare institution) utilizing edge installations of the Local Learning Services (LLS). The LLS facilitates model learning at the edge, employing the Innovation Sprint algorithms at the premises of the healthcare institutions, combining there the clinical and the Healthentia real-world data, formatting it into feature vectors suitable for learning models, and running the machine learning algorithms. The application of the resulting composite clinical and behavioral models enhances the healthcare professionals’ decision capabilities.

The use of the composite models is also done at the edge, employing the Local Inference Services (LIS) Healthentia edge service. LIS is an online service that also builds composite vectors, this time for online inference. The LIS then performs inference and transmits the inference results to the Healthentia platform.

One more project is added to the Innovation Sprint’s portfolio, the Care4Covid, which is part of the COVID-X Programme.

The COVID-X Programme aims to accelerate companies with Medical Devices that have a track record with Covid-X applications and support them to introduce solutions of strong impact to the market.

Since March 2020, Innovation Sprint helps Hospitals and other Healthcare Organizations to improve their Covid-19 resilience and response by managing Covid-19 related symptoms of patients and health workers from remote and providing targeted support and care guidelines to them.

The Care4Covid solution is a remote care and remote support solution, yet it directly boosts the business continuity and operational efficiency of healthcare organizations as well. The solution was initially developed in March 2020, following the pandemic outbreak. It was developed as pivot of the Healthentia eClinical platform, which already provided symptom-tracking functionalities and used by Top5 Pharma for clinical studies. Innovation Sprint adapted its Healthentia Symptom tracker towards tracking Covid-19 symptoms and managing patients-provided Covid-19 information.

During the past months, the solution has evolved to provide remote management and support for healthcare workers, in terms of their Covid-19 related status and symptoms. As of today, Healthentia is used in several Covid-19 related clinical studies and recently it has launched its Vax version to support tracking of the vaccination programme.

Therefore, the problems that are solved by the use of Healthentia are related to:

  • Preventive actions by clustering patients & healthy individuals into risk categories
  • Remote monitoring and supporting of patients
  • Execute workflows and clinical pathways to Covid-19 positive cases
  • Business Continuity in large organizations
  • Follow-up of vaccination programme

 

Care4Covid is leveraging the existing infrastructure of Healthentia for reporting, tracking, and analysing the symptoms of the patients, Innovation Sprint has developed a data-driven infrastructure that provides targeted care recommendations to healthcare workers and Covid-19 patients using the Healthentia Covid-19 app.

The novelty of the solution, therefore, lies in the Covid-19 profiling of different patients’ phenotypes and the provision of personalized care support and recommendations to them. Through the participation of Innovation Sprint in the COVID-X Programme, it will be feasible to extend the functionalities of the solution through the COVID-X sandbox and the accumulated knowledge of the clinical partners available, thus creating a new version of the solution, namely Healthentia Care4Covid.
